Acquisition Strengthens Sortera as UK Construction Waste Solutions Provider

Swedish multinational environmental services provider Sortera has acquired GBN Services, one of the largest independent skip hire, recycling and waste management contractors operating in Central and North London.
GBN operates from five sites across Greater London, supported by a fleet of over 160 vehicles and approximately 250 employees.
The acquisition, Sortera’s second in the capital within a year, is part of a long-term strategy to establish the group as a leading player in the UK’s market for collection and recycling of construction waste.

The acquisition, the company’s 19th since its establishment in 2006 increases group turnover to more than SEK 3.1 billion (£230 million).
